Adam Wilber is a world-class magician, author, inventor, and keynote speaker who believes that creativity isn't a finite personality feature -- it's a skill that EVERYONE can master with the right mindset.
As a keynote speaker and creative thinking workshop leader, Adam engages, challenges, and inspires audiences with the promise that everyone can learn how to be creative and his five books define the magic formula of creativity and are the must-have manuals for anyone that wants to improve their creative quotient.
Upgraded magic tricks and brand-new illusions skyrocketed Adam’s career as a professional magician. The never-before-seen inventions and illusions were highlighted on national television shows, including Penn & Teller, and in front of thousands of awestruck audiences at private and corporate events.
